Your RoleWe're looking for an enthusiastic, adaptable Assistant Guide (Teacher) to support a mixed‑age class of Infants, Toddlers, and Preschool (ages 3–6) children in a Montessori environment. In this setting, guides carefully prepare an environment that fosters independence and captivates a child’s interest, offering personalized support with individual and small‑group lessons that demonstrate how to use materials and activities.
- Observe children closely to understand and best meet their needs
- Prepare a beautiful, orderly environment that fosters independence and concentration
- Provide individual and small‑group lessons to support each child’s development
- Form personal connections with each child and cultivate a community of collaboration and respect
